6 of London’s coolest cocktail bars that only the locals know about - SilverKris

"An intimate, Coco Chanel–inspired salon where cocktails are presented as individual works of art and the atmosphere is gorgeously elegant. Signature concoctions include the St James Reviver — Ketel One citron vodka with Chamberryzette strawberry liqueur, elderflower syrup, citrus and soap bark — and the inventive Passport menu that lets guests sample globally inspired drinks such as the Shodo (Roku gin, black cherry syrup infused with green tea & apricot, lemon, egg white, Suze bitters) and the Mekong (Mekhong Thai spirit, Koko Kanu coconut rum, lime, basil, homemade earl grey tea, spicy syrup, Peychaud’s bitters). Note that the venue has been temporarily closed at times due to pandemic restrictions, so checking current opening information is advised." - James Wong

I have had to use the word "swanky" for quite a lot of places in London, but I almost wish I hadn't because none of those places even come close to this level of pure, unadulterated swankiness. The bar is actually located inside one of London's fanciest- and most expensive- hotels, located smack-dab in the middle of Soho. It's practically a stone's throw from all of the theatres, so it's the perfect place to grab a drink after your musical; provided you're willing to pay as much for said drink as you did for your theatre ticket. Nice as it is, I've actually never had a problem finding a seat right away during peak times in the evenings during the Holiday Season. Hopefully it will remain our little secret so we can keep it that way. If you're visiting during Christmastime, congratulations! You are about to walk into one of the world's most gorgeous and festive- yet intimate- hotel lobbies. The doorman will show you in to the bar area, so just tell him you're popping in for a drink at the bar. No queues or waiting lists here. Make sure to have your camera ready to snag some jealousy-inducing pics. Once inside the bar, you'll have stepped into a world of 5-star service, and unforgettable drinks. The wait staff are incredibly attentive and will treat you like royalty, while the cushiony couches and dim lighting will make you feel exclusive and comfortable, at the same time. What really makes this bar unique is the creative ideas behind everything that they do. When I walked in, I immediately noticed the scent of Creed Aventus, one of the world's leading perfume experts permeating the entire area. Sure enough, the Creed logo was all over the walls and- much to my surprise- the cocktail menu. Yes, there is cologne essence in a few of their cocktails- as of 2021, anyway. Given that it's one of my favorite perfume brands, I tried 'The Legacy' cocktail, which is crafted with the iconic sensual notes of Creed Aventus, and has the distinctive notes of jasmine and cedar wood, with a Tanqueray 10 base. It sounds weird, but trust me, this is one hell of a cocktail. For the pièce de résistance, the server will bring a special little bubble gun that creates a giant bubble in your glass which has a scented mist that gives this cocktail its name. Is it pricey? Yes. Is it worth it? Also, yes. The rest of their cocktail menu is also a work of art unto itself, and comes in the shape of the happiness molecule. On one side, you have the fruitier cocktails, while on the other you have the dark and richer cocktails, all of which I can attest to being at the top of their class with a special twist that will have you wanting to try more. Do be careful, though; these beauties are among the strongest cocktails I've ever tried. To top it all off, they offer complimentary snacks that come on a scale. On one end, they usually serve salted peanuts, and on the other they have plain veggie crisps. They also have a few food items on the menu, but I wouldn't spend too much on food. There are plenty of restaurants nearby to indulge in. If you're on any kind of budget, save your pennies for the cocktails. They are beyond worth it.
